John, KC0LBT and I installed the antenna's on the truck today before the temp's
dropped. We also got started on installing the radio's, amps etc.
Thanks to Gary, W0GHZ. He is again loaning us his portable 2304 system. As a
result will have 6 through 2304. We will have good power and beams on all bands
except of 6
I have been unhappy with the performance of my 6 meter loop antenna. The new 6
meter antenna is a V dipole at the top of the mast, hopefully it will work
better than the loop. We will see.
We will be running 10 grids. 33,23,24,25,34 on Saturday afternoon/evening and
35,36,46,45,44 on Sunday. More or less in that order, possibly moving 34 to
Sunday instead of Saturday. We are still finalizing the plan.
I received my factory assembled DEMI 902 transverter and 40 watt amplifier from
Frenchtown on Tuesday. I finished putting the pieces together yesterday and we
ran it at Gary's this morning, everything looks ready. With less leaves on the
trees and more smoke behind 902 we have a good shot at working from 46 and it
should be a chip shot from 45.
